Why the Korean Skincare Routine is a Global Success

The Korean skincare routine dominates the beauty industry because it focuses on skin health rather than quick fixes. Most Western routines historically relied on harsh exfoliants to strip the skin. In contrast, K-beauty focuses on gentle nourishment and moisture retention.

  • Prevention First: It treats issues before they start.
  • Deep Hydration: Multiple layers keep the skin plump.
  • Natural Ingredients: It uses ingredients like snail mucin and rice water.
  • Skin Barrier Repair: Strengthens your natural protection.

This approach treats the skin as a delicate ecosystem. By using soothing ingredients, the routine repairs the skin barrier. A strong barrier prevents moisture loss and protects against pollutants. The concept of layering allows each product to penetrate deeper.

Understanding the Double Cleansing Method

The foundation of any effective Korean skincare routine is double cleansing. You cannot achieve glowing skin if dirt and sebum clog your pores.This two-step process ensures a perfectly clean canvas without causing dryness.

First, you use an oil-based cleanser to break down waterproof products like heavy foundation. Massage it onto dry skin and rinse with lukewarm water. This ensures all oil-soluble impurities are gone.

Second, follow up with a water-based cleanser. This removes any remaining residue like sweat or environmental dust. If you skip this step, you apply expensive products on top of hidden grime.

Finally, pat your face dry with a soft towel. Using this method daily prevents breakouts and clears the pores deeply. This habit is the most important way to maintain fresh and healthy skin texture.

The Role of Exfoliation and Toning in K-Beauty

Once you clean your skin, move to the next preparation phase.Exfoliation comes as the third step, but you should not do it daily. In a Korean skincare routine, you should exfoliate two to three times a week to maintain a bright look.

  • Physical Exfoliants: These are scrubs or peels that physically remove dead skin cells from the surface.
  • Chemical Exfoliants: Using AHAs and BHAs allows for deeper cleaning inside the pores without scrubbing.
  • Hydrating Toners: These balance the pH levels of your skin after the cleansing process.
  • Priming: A good toner makes the skin act like a damp sponge, ready to absorb nutrients.

Exfoliants clear away the dull layer of the skin that causes a tired appearance. After exfoliating, you must use a toner to soothe the surface. Korean toners provide a hydrating liquid base that dampens the skin for the next steps.

Why Essence is the Heart of the Routine

Many skincare enthusiasts ask if an essence is truly necessary for daily use. In the world of the Korean skincare routine, experts consider this the most vital step for achieving glass skin. This concentrated formula acts as a bridge between a hydrating toner and a potent treatment serum. By delivering nutrients deep into the skin, it improves elasticity and ensures a youthful, bouncy texture that lasts.

  1. Optimizing Cellular Health: It focuses on improving the skin’s natural healing process at a deep cellular level for faster recovery.
  2. Providing Intense Hydration: This step delivers a massive moisture boost to the deeper layers to keep the complexion plump and radiant.
  3. Harnessing Fermented Ingredients: Manufacturers enrich these formulas with fermented yeast or rice water, which contain vitamins to aid in rapid skin repair.
  4. Improving Product Absorption: By increasing water content, essences act as a primer that allows subsequent serums to penetrate much better.
  5. Long-Term Anti-Aging: Consistent application helps to prevent fine lines and wrinkles by maintaining the skin’s structural firmness and health.
  6. Creating a Natural Glow: This is the secret weapon that creates the signature inner radiance, ensuring your skin looks naturally fresh.

Targeted Treatments with Serums and Ampoules

This is where you customize your Korean skincare routine to solve specific problems. Serums and ampoules are thick, potent liquids designed to treat “trouble areas.” You only need a few drops to see a big difference.

  • Vitamin C: The best choice for brightening and fading stubborn dark spots.
  • Hyaluronic Acid: Essential for those who need intense moisture and plumping.
  • Niacinamide: Helps to minimize pores and control excess oil production.
  • Peptides: These firm sagging skin and effectively reduce fine lines.

Because these products contain high concentrations, they work fast on the skin. In a Korean skincare routine, you pat these into the skin gently rather than rubbing. This tapping motion increases blood flow and absorption.

By choosing the right actives, you transform your skin profile quickly. Always select a serum based on your current skin condition. These treatments provide the specific nutrition your skin needs to heal.

Maximizing Hydration with Sheet Masks and Eye Creams

Sheet masks are a famous part of the Korean skincare routine. They are not for every night, but using them twice a week provides a “spa-like” boost. The sheet forces the skin to absorb the nutrient rich serum.

Following the mask, you must address the eye area. The skin here is very thin and lacks oil glands, making it prone to damage. A specialized eye cream provides essential moisture and protection.

Many Korean eye creams contain collagen or licorice root to brighten this sensitive area. Regular application helps you look more awake and prevents early wrinkles. Being proactive with eye care is a core K beauty principle.

Intense nourishment from masks prevents the serum from evaporating. It is a focused session of deep hydration for your face. These steps ensure every inch of your face is treated with professional care.

Sealing Everything with Moisturizer and Sunscreen

The final steps of the Korean skincare routine focus on protection. After applying all those layers, you need a moisturizer to “lock” everything in. This prevents moisture from escaping into the air during the day.

  • Occlusive Layer: Moisturizers create a protective seal over your hardworking serums.
  • Sun Protection: This is the most important daily habit for any skincare lover.
  • Anti-Aging: Daily sunscreen prevents 80% of visible aging and wrinkles.
  • UV Shield: High-quality filters protect against UV rays and dark spots.

During the day, sunscreen is a non-negotiable step in your routine. No amount of serum helps if you allow the sun to damage your cells. Korean sunscreens are famous for being lightweight and non-greasy.

They offer high SPF and PA ratings without leaving a white cast. This ensures your “glass skin” remains protected from sun-induced damage. Finishing with these products keeps your skin safe and hydrated all day long.

How Beginners Can Start the Korean Skincare Routine

Starting a 10-step process can feel overwhelming. You do not need all ten products immediately. Beginners should focus on a “Core Five” approach. This allows your skin to adjust to the Korean skincare routine slowly.

  1. Cleanser: Start with a gentle water-based wash every single morning and night.
  2. Toner: Use this to balance your skin’s pH levels after washing your face.
  3. Serum: Pick one specific treatment that targets your main concern, such as acne.
  4. Moisturizer: Apply a thin layer to keep the skin soft and sealed properly.
  5. Sunscreen: This is essential for morning protection against harmful environmental rays.

Consistency is the most important factor for achieving success. Using three products every day is better than using ten once a week. The results come from the habit of daily care.

Listen to your skin and add steps like essence or oil cleansing later. The flexibility is what makes this routine work for everyone. Start small and build your perfect routine over time.

FAQs

Q1: What is the primary focus of a Korean skincare routine?

The core focus is achieving deep hydration and maintaining a healthy skin barrier for a natural glow.

Q2: Do I really need to follow all ten steps every day?

No, you can achieve glass skin by starting with a simplified five-step routine based on your needs.

Q3: Can I skip sunscreen if I stay indoors all day?

You should never skip sunscreen because UV rays can penetrate windows and cause premature skin aging.

Q4: Is the double cleansing method suitable for oily skin types?

Yes, an oil cleanser effectively dissolves excess sebum and prevents clogged pores without causing more oiliness.

Q5: How long does it take to see visible results?

With consistent application, you will notice a significant improvement in skin texture within four weeks.
